I have had 3 C-sections, and got a tubal ligation during my last cesarean. Since then my ex-husband and I are now divorced. I am seeing someone new, and we have talked about in the future having one child of our own. My dr during my C-section said something along the lines of, once I do this its permanent are you sure . I was quite forced into the option of doing it and my ex answered for me telling him to do the ligation (I was quite out of it). I have read about tubal ligation reversal but am nervous with the comment my dr made during surgery. How can I find out if this is something I will be able to do?
Since your tubes are ligated but you are planning for a baby with your new husband, you can get pregnant by IVF (in vitro fertilization). Yes, tubal ligation reversible surgery is possible. Success rate (40-85%) varies from women to women depending on their age and medical condition. It may take 2 weeks for full recovery after surgery. Conception commonly occurs in the first year after reversible surgery.
Avoid addictions (smoking, alcohol, etc) if any. Stay away from anxiety and stress. If obese, do away with those extra pounds and maintain healthy weight. You are suggested to get clinically examined by a gynecologist, get all routine tests done. You may need some treatment for ovulation, etc. to assist you conceive at the earliest.
